Consultant Nurse ACP Education and Strategy

2 months ago


London, United Kingdom Lewisham and Greenwich NHS Trust Full time

Job summary

This is a cross site role to provide corporate Trust strategic leadership for the Advanced Clinical Practice (ACP) agenda.

Provide expert input into divisional workforce development planning to provide expert advice and where appropriate support senior divisional leaders to implement ACP roles in place in line with the Trust strategic agenda

Maintain an overview and lead the development of the Trust Trainee ACPs in line with the Trust SOP which will include:

Recruitment and selection of trainee ACPs.

Overview of ACP progress on pathway with the ACP Clinical Educators.

Linking with the HEIs for student progression, including tripartite meetings.

Please note interviews will be held face to face.

Main duties of the job

Lead the training provision within LGT for our tACPs, which will include the provision of Trust ACP training days and maintaining an online learning platform for this workforce

Lead and manage the ACP Clinical Educator team (secondment).

Liaise with internal divisions and external providers in relation to Advancing practice, including but not exclusive to: Health Education England, London Region, Higher Education Institutions (HEIs) and national forums.

Person Specification

Training & Qualification

Essential

Registered healthcare professional (NMC, HCPC , GPhC). Education to master's degree level or equivalent. Professional post qualifications in relevant clinical area Autonomous clinical practice qualification

Desirable

Doctorate level study Leadership qualification ALS instructor

Experience

Essential

Senior leadership role in nursing / AHP practice Experience of working within the clinical speciality in at an advanced practice level Experience of formal teaching within a wide range of forums Demonstrable interest in and commitment to the professional development of self and others.

Desirable

Senior leadership role within the area of speciality. Experience of presenting at senior management or board level forums

Knowledge and Skills

Essential

Ability to organise and manage daily departmental activities and the activities of large multidisciplinary team within this. Physical assessment, history taking, requisition of appropriate investigations and the interpretation of their results, formulating differential diagnoses and liaising/referring to other multidisciplinary teams. Ability to teach advanced skills in a clinical environment Communication skills - able to relate and communicate with patients and staff at all levels and from different professions. Adapts communication style as necessary and is able to work with and through others.

Desirable

Experience of working with electronic patient records

Personal Qualities

Essential

Self-motivated, with high work standards, sets themselves and helps others to set attainable goals; wants to do things better, to improve, to be more effective and efficient; measure progress against target Flexibility - Able to adapt to ensure achievement of objectives within constantly changing situations and environments Customer focussed - committed to ensuring a positive patient experience for patients and their relatives/ carers Strong sense of commitment to openness, honesty and integrity in undertaking the role.
